Mathematics Stack Exchange is a question and answer site for people studying math at any level and professionals in … Web13 de abr. de 2024 · Special cases of stationary points that are not the minimum of a function are saddle points. These are points that are a local minimum along one direction in space, but a local maximum along another perpendicular direction. This makes the objective function look like a saddle in those two dimensions. Avoiding saddle points in … Web20 de fev. de 2024 · 2016 SQA Higher Mathematics Paper 1: 9 Stationary points. WebStationary points are points on a graph where the gradient is zero. There are three types of stationary points: maximums, minimums and points of inflection (/inflexion). The three are illustrated here: Example Find the … dewitt mi chamber of commerceWebStationary Points. Occur when f ‘ (x) = 0. Four possibilities for the nature ⇒ use a nature table to determine. Four possibilities are Max TP, Min TP, Rising Point of Inflexion and Falling Point of Inflexion.
